Leading Car Manufacturers in Africa
While Africa is known for its vast resources‚ it is also home to a burgeoning automotive industry with several leading car manufacturers making their mark on the global stage․ These companies are not only assembling vehicles but are also developing innovative technologies and designs that are uniquely suited to the African context․
- Kiira Motors Corporation (Uganda)⁚ This Ugandan company is a pioneer in electric vehicle technology‚ developing the first electric car designed and built in Africa‚ the Kiira EV Smile․ Kiira Motors is committed to promoting sustainable transportation and reducing reliance on fossil fuels․
- Innoson Vehicle Manufacturing (Nigeria)⁚ Innoson is a leading Nigerian automaker that produces a wide range of vehicles‚ from SUVs to pickup trucks․ The company is focused on utilizing locally sourced materials and employing Nigerian engineers to create vehicles tailored to the African market․
- Wallyscar (Morocco)⁚ Wallyscar is a Moroccan company known for its stylish and affordable electric vehicles․ They have developed a range of innovative models‚ including the Wallyscar i10‚ which is designed for urban mobility and eco-friendly driving․
- BAIC (South Africa)⁚ BAIC‚ a Chinese automotive giant‚ has established a strong presence in South Africa‚ manufacturing and assembling vehicles locally․ The company has contributed to the growth of the South African automotive sector and provides employment opportunities․
- Volkswagen (South Africa)⁚ Volkswagen has a long history in South Africa and operates one of the largest automotive manufacturing facilities on the continent․ The company produces a wide range of models for both the local and export markets․
Innovation and Technology in African Cars
The African automotive industry is not just about assembly lines; it's a hub of innovation and technological advancement․ African car manufacturers are addressing the unique challenges and opportunities of the continent‚ developing vehicles tailored to its diverse landscapes and specific needs․
- Electric Vehicles⁚ Companies like Kiira Motors in Uganda are leading the charge in electric vehicle development․ Their vehicles are specifically designed to handle the African climate and terrain‚ offering a sustainable and efficient alternative to traditional gasoline-powered cars․
- Off-Road Capabilities⁚ Many African countries have challenging terrains‚ and car manufacturers are developing vehicles with robust off-road capabilities․ Innoson in Nigeria‚ for example‚ produces pickup trucks and SUVs that are built to withstand rugged conditions․
- Affordable Solutions⁚ African car companies are focused on developing vehicles that are accessible to a wider range of consumers․ Wallyscar in Morocco offers stylish and affordable electric vehicles‚ making electric mobility more attainable for the average person․
- Local Materials and Expertise⁚ Companies like Innoson are committed to utilizing locally sourced materials and employing skilled African engineers․ This approach not only reduces reliance on imports but also fosters economic growth and job creation within the continent․
- Smart Technologies⁚ African car manufacturers are incorporating smart technologies into their vehicles‚ such as GPS navigation systems‚ driver assistance features‚ and telematics․ These technologies enhance safety‚ efficiency‚ and connectivity for drivers․
The Future of the African Automotive Industry
The African automotive industry is poised for significant growth in the years to come․ Several factors are driving this positive outlook‚ including⁚
- Rising Demand⁚ Africa's population is rapidly expanding‚ leading to increased demand for personal transportation․ This growth is fueled by urbanization‚ rising incomes‚ and a growing middle class․
- Government Support⁚ African governments are recognizing the importance of a thriving automotive industry․ They are implementing policies and incentives to attract investment‚ encourage local manufacturing‚ and promote technological advancements․
- Technological Advancements⁚ The adoption of electric vehicles and other innovative technologies is expected to accelerate in Africa‚ offering opportunities for car manufacturers to develop and market sustainable and efficient solutions․
- Free Trade Agreements⁚ The African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A) has the potential to significantly boost intra-African trade‚ creating a larger market for automotive products and fostering regional integration․
- Focus on Sustainability⁚ African car manufacturers are increasingly emphasizing sustainability and environmental responsibility‚ developing vehicles that reduce emissions and promote energy efficiency․
